Nurses Specialized in Wound, Ostomy & Continence Canada
Nurses Specialized in Wound, Ostomy and Continence (NSWOCs) and Skin Wellness Associates (SWANs) can help alleviate the financial strain facing administrators and policymakers through the provision of higher quality care, reduced costs and improved outcomes for patients. Nurses Specialized in Wound, Ostomy and Continence Canada (NSWOCC) is a registered charity association for over 500 tri-specialty nurses specializing in the nursing care of patients with challenges in wound, ostomy and continence. That’s the NSWOC Power of 3.
NSWOCC acts in the public interest for Nurses Specialized in Wound, Ostomy and Continence to give national and international leadership in wound, ostomy and continence promoting high standards for NSWOC practice, education, research and administration to achieve quality specialized nursing care.
